Stay updated with our latest job postings by following us on LinkedIn for daily notifications.

Follow

Staff, Back-end Engineer (Marketplace Listing and Jikgu)

Seoul (On-site) • Full-time

  • KOREAN: NOT REQUIRED
  • Scala
  • Python
  • Java
  • Back-end
Apply

At Coupang we value two different types of customers: the people who purchase the products on Coupang.com, and the people who sell their products in our marketplace, sellers. Our teams of technical and business experts are focused on the seller experience and success, as we believe the sellers are the key drivers for the success of everyone engaged with Coupang service. Coupang Marketplace is an engine of growth for our third-party sellers, and they are now contributing to nearly 40% of the Coupang’s GMV. We have started to onboard global sellers from US , China and Europe with strong initiatives for building a next generation Global Marketplace.

Marketplace Platform team at Coupang is looking for a “Staff, Back-end Engineer” to lead the design and development of Marketplace platform that allows our vendors and third-party sellers to publish their merchandise to our catalog, fulfill orders and get paid, without the friction inherent in the traditional retail model. You will be responsible for building highly scalable, distributed systems to accommodate tens of thousands of sellers with access to tens of millions of products world-wide, and for designing the optimal solutions to provide the sellers with end-to-end sales experiences through our platform from publishing goods, fulfilling, shipping orders to payment. You will join a highly technical and entrepreneurial team building applications to disrupt the B2B e-commerce segment. You will participate in the full development cycle, end-to-end, from design, implementation, and testing to documentation, delivery and maintenance. You will evaluate and make decisions around the use of new or existing technologies and tools, and you’ll coach and mentor junior development engineers.

Responsibilities

  • Actively work with team through the full lifecycle of solution, including platform selection, technical architecture design, application design and development, testing and deployment.
  • Provide technical tips to other programmers in the team.
  • Develop analytics with a mind toward accuracy, scalability and high performance.
  • Actively work with team to define, design, and develop software applications for Seller intelligence platform
  • Actively work with team to review the engineering design and drawings
  • Works cross-functionally with PO and operational team to define and drive feature enhancements/requirements/prioritization
  • Have the obsession to drive a better customer experience through everything that we do here at Coupang.
  • Raise the bar on functionality, flow, consistency, usability, and simplicity.

Requirements

  • Bachelor’s Degree in Computer Science or equivalent degree.
  • 8+ years software development experiences;
  • 5+ years hands-on experience with designing and developing on distributed architecture systems up to Tera/petabyte data handling using Open Source software.
  • Expert with one or more programming language such as Java/Python/Scala
  • Understanding of architectural principles and design patterns / styles using parallel large-scale distributed frameworks such as Hadoop / Spark
  • Deep knowledge of RDBMS (MySQL, PostgreSQL, SQL Server) and NoSQL databases such as HBase, MongoDB, Dynamo DB, Cassandra
  • Demonstrates broad knowledge of technical solutions, design patterns, and code for medium/complex applications deployed in Hadoop.
  • Thorough understanding of service-oriented architectures and data processing in high-volume applications. Full SDLC experience (requirements gathering through production deployment).

Equal Opportunities for All

Coupang is an equal opportunity employer. Our unprecedented success could not be possible without the valuable inputs of our globally diverse team.